## Step 4: Blue-Green Cutover — Ledgerling Billing Worker

Spin up the green pool alongside blue. Drain blue's in-flight invoice batches first; never cut over mid-batch or you'll double-bill. Point the Ledgerling router at green, watch error rates for ten minutes, then retire blue. Keep blue warm for one billing cycle in case of rollback. Green must not share the dedup cache with blue — separate namespaces, always. DNS flips are banned; use the router weight knob only. Green pools must boot with the following configuration.

settings of fahag-haduf:
[ulaox]
port = 8443
region = south-2
host = ulaox.lumiccorp.internal
timeout_ms = 500
retries = 8

v2.8.1 — FleetMark fuel-usage report

- Fixed over-counting of idle-burn hours for the Harwick depot fleet.
- Export now redacts driver route notes by default.
- Added audit log entry on every report download.

No schema changes. Security review requested before the Thursday release cut. Accountable engineer for this change is listed below.

signatory, yahog-badug: Quenix Ulaael

# Break-Glass Access — InvoForge Renderer

Plugin authors normally interact with the InvoForge PDF renderer through the sandboxed plugin API only. Break-glass access exists solely for incidents where a malformed plugin corrupts the render queue and the sandbox cannot be reached. Request approval from the on-call steward first; all break-glass sessions are logged and reviewed within 24 hours. Once approval is granted, unlock the emergency console using the recovery passphrase that appears immediately below.

recovery phrase for yawif-hahif: druys-kelius-ralax-raliel

Failed exports from the Marrowbeck reporting service retry automatically three times with exponential backoff. If all retries fail, the job lands in the dead-letter queue, which we review at the weekly sync. Manual replays go through the replay CLI, never the database directly. Replays of customer-facing exports must be signed so the audit trail stays intact, and for that the CLI expects the signing key provided below.

deploy key for baweg-bajeg: bky9_DYLNv2wGq